The Role
We are the Adobe Pro Video group, responsible for building next generation professional video editing solutions and workflows. We are enabling customers of Adobe's video apps (Premiere Pro, After Effects, Media Encoder) to successfully create videos across the world by using modern user interface solutions. Our tools are used by Hollywood, major news outlets, social media influencers (YouTube / Instagram), and creatives all over the world.
 

What you'll do
As the senior engineering manager of the team, you will be responsible for leading and mentoring the development team which delivers shared user interface solutions for our world class technology stack for video editing. You will also collaborate across teams, partnering with Product Management, Marketing, Design and Program Management team members. Driving the effort from a process perspective, as well as strategically determining the best
approaches for delivering high value and high quality solutions for Premiere Pro customers, is a significant portion of this role. This is a phenomenal opportunity to learn from, and contribute to, an outstanding group of hardworking video professionals.
 

Having a passion for understanding and creating modern software solutions with a quality first approach is key for this role. Specific areas of ownership and opportunity include:

  • Responsible for all aspects of team success while delivering superb quality for the customer
  • Mentor and grow team members in their careers and facilitate success in their daily activities towards stated goals and objectives
  • Represent team progress and milestones to senior leadership, provideroadmaps and schedules on an ongoing basis
  • Demonstrate knowledge and experience in crafting and building modern UI solutions for desktop applications
  • Responsible for solving problems that arise and to continually improve and enhance the system and product quality
  • Work hand-in-hand with senior engineers, experience designers and product managers to build the right set of features for our customers

What you need to succeed

  • 10+ years of leading/managing software engineering teams
  • Interest in developing solutions to ensure we deliver nothing but the best user experiences and quality
  • Understanding of software development processes - including standard Agile methodologies
  • Experience developing applications for Mac and/or Windows
  • Strong design sensibility with a particular focus on developing user interfaces (UI), including conceptualization, layout, and user experience considerations.
  • Proven track record to collaborate effectively across teams; working closely with design and product management organizations, as well as multiple additional engineering teams, to align technical solutions with business and user needs.
  • Experience managing and contributing to large-scale projects with extensive codebases, including navigating and modernizing legacy code when necessary.
  • Proficiency in C++ with a deep understanding of its applications in UI development.
  • Expertise in desktop UI development, including the architectural and functional differences between macOS and Windows environments.
  • Solid understanding of accessibility best practices to ensure inclusive and compliant UI experiences.
  • Strong grasp of performance optimization in the context of UI development, including techniques for hardware acceleration and efficient rendering.
  • Desire to learn
  • Comfortable asking questions and seeking advice, working collaboratively
